Understanding the Foundations of Good Sex

Communication: The Cornerstone of Connection

Effective communication is the bedrock of any successful sexual relationship. Partners must be able to express desires, boundaries, and preferences openly. According to clinical psychologist Dr. Laura Berman, "Sexual intimacy is about communication. The better you can communicate your needs and desires, the more satisfying your sexual experiences will be."

Tips for Effective Communication

  1. Be Honest: Share your feelings and thoughts with your partner. Discuss what you like and dislike.

  2. Use ‘I’ Statements: Frame your needs from a personal perspective to avoid placing blame. For instance, say, "I feel more connected when we spend time together before sex."

  3. Non-verbal Cues: Be aware of body language. A touch or caress can speak volumes and help set the mood.

  4. Feedback Loop: After intimacy, discuss what felt good and what could enhance the experience next time.

  5. Setting the Scene: Choose a comfortable and private environment for these discussions to encourage open dialogue.

Emotional Connection: Building Intimacy Beyond the Physical

Sex isn’t just a physical act; it’s deeply emotional. Cultivating an emotional connection can increase sexual satisfaction significantly. A study published in the "Journal of Sex Research" indicates that couples who reported higher emotional intimacy experienced greater sexual satisfaction.

Ways to Enhance Emotional Connection

  1. Quality Time: Spend time together doing non-sexual activities that foster bonding, such as cooking or taking walks.

  2. Express Affection: Compliment each other and show affection outside of the bedroom to reinforce your emotional bond.

  3. Shared Experiences: Engage in shared adventures—try new activities or travels together. This excitement can spill over into the bedroom.

  4. Practice Vulnerability: Share personal thoughts and feelings that might otherwise remain hidden. This fosters deep emotional trust.

Physical Health: Vital to Sexual Well-Being

Your physical health directly impacts your sexual experiences. Good physical health enhances energy levels, endurance, and even libido. According to the Mayo Clinic, regular exercise can boost testosterone levels, increase libido, and help you feel more confident in your body.

Tips for Maintaining Physical Health

  1. Regular Exercise: Engage in activities that increase heart rate and improve overall fitness. Kegel exercises, for example, can strengthen pelvic muscles for both partners.

  2. Balanced Diet: Eat a variety of nutrient-rich foods. Certain foods like dark chocolate and avocados have aphrodisiac properties that may enhance libido.

  3. Hydration: Staying hydrated can improve skin elasticity and natural lubrication.

  4. Sleep: Aim for at least 7-8 hours of quality sleep per night, as fatigue can diminish sexual desire and performance.

  5. Routine Check-Ups: Regular visits to your healthcare provider can catch and treat any physical issues that might affect sexual health.

Techniques for Enhanced Pleasure

Beyond emotional and physical health, specific sexual techniques can elevate your sexual experiences to new heights. Here are actionable tips to consider:

Foreplay Matters

Foreplay is essential for a fulfilling sexual experience. Research shows that couples who spend more time in foreplay report higher satisfaction.

  • Explore Each Other’s Bodies: Take time to discover erogenous zones. This can include gentle caresses, kissing, and oral stimulation.

  • Use Different Textures: Incorporate materials like silk or feathers to stimulate the skin in unique ways.

Experimentation is Key

Variety keeps the spark alive. Introducing different elements can make intimacy more exciting.

  • Change Positions: Experiment with various positions to find what feels best for both partners.

  • Incorporate Toys: Introduce sex toys that can enhance pleasure and explore new sensations.

  • Role Play: Consider exploring fantasies or different personas for a fun twist on your encounters.

Mindfulness in the Bedroom

Practicing mindfulness can deepen your connection and enhance pleasure. When partners are fully present during intimacy, the quality of the experience increases.

  • Focus on Sensations: Pay attention to how touch impacts your body. Breathe deeply and savor each moment.

  • Remove Distractions: Turn off devices and ensure the environment feels comfortable and intimate.

Exploring Sexual Compatibility

According to Dr. Janice Temple, a sex therapist, "Understanding sexual compatibility is vital. Partners may have different desires, so it’s essential to acknowledge and explore those differences."

Assessing Compatibility

  • Talk About Frequency: Discuss how often each of you desires sex. Finding a compromise includes setting a mutual frequency.

  • Differing Libidos: It’s normal for partners to have different levels of sexual desire. Opening dialogues about these differences can lead to creative solutions.

  • Explore Different Fantasies: Sharing and discussing fantasies can not only enhance sexual experiences but also bring partners closer together.

Seeking Professional Help

When faced with challenges in the bedroom, seeking help from a certified sex therapist can make a significant difference. These professionals possess the expertise necessary to navigate sexual concerns effectively.

  • Therapy Options: Couples therapy, individual therapy, or even guided communication workshops can all yield positive results.
